#b29500 basic color information
#b29500
In the RGB color model, hex triplet #b29500 has decimal index of: 11703552, is composed of 69.8% red, 58.4% green and 0% blue.
#b29500 in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 16.3% magenta, 100% yellow and 30.2% black.
#999900 is the closest web-safe color to #b29500.

Color schemes generator for #b29500
In color theory, a color scheme is the choice of colors used in design.
Analogous colors
They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
Monochromatic
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
